<br />Two of our quarries have outdoor classrooms. Smith Grove Quarry located in <br /> <br /> <br />Davie County is home to the first Project Wild education site in the State. A distinctive <br /> <br /> <br />nature trail leads from the quarry's outdoor classroom to a nearby elementary school. <br /> <br /> <br />Students can study large rock samples, wetland areas and stream habitats. The <br /> <br /> <br />elementary school has incorporated this nature trail and classroom directly into their <br /> <br /> <br />school curricula. On their monthly visits, students discover animal tracks by use of <br /> <br /> <br />cover boards, monitor the stream's health by taking water samples, and identify trees, <br /> <br /> <br />birds and other animals. Inside the classroom they leam about fossils and natural <br /> <br /> <br />history, plant propagation, habitat restoration and aquatic biology. Students from <br /> <br /> <br />surrounding counties have also experienced this innovative hands-on, minds-on <br /> <br /> <br />program that challenges them to apply classroom science concepts to a real life study. <br /> <br /> <br />Hendersonville Quarry has worked with teachers in the local school system to <br /> <br /> <br />develop a K-12 outdoor curriculum that enabled us to transform an idea into reality. <br /> <br /> <br />Quarry employees created a nature trail and classroom on quarry property that <br /> <br /> <br />illustrates the food, water and shelter that is required for a healthy habitat. The <br /> <br /> <br />classroom is also used for teaching Backyard Conservation programs.
